The AGA Code of Conduct for Responsible Gaming was created in 2003 to establish a consistent, industrywide approach to responsible gaming across all of the AGA’s member companies.
The Code of Conduct is a pledge to employees, patrons and the public to promote responsible gaming in every aspect of the casino business, including employee training, customer education, the prevention of underage gambling, responsible alcohol service, and responsible marketing and advertising. All AGA member companies adhere to the provisions of the Code, and its reach has extended well beyond AGA membership. The Code has become a model for responsible gaming programs in international jurisdictions and non-member casinos across the country as well.
In conjunction with the 10th anniversary of the Code's adoption, the AGA released an updated version of the Code that reflects the evolution of the gaming entertainment industry since the Code was first created.
